17. by installing the padlock behind the post pedal locking device thus disabling the machine electrically 6231 15 UNION SWITCH 8 SIGNAL 4 5 OVERLOAD CUTOUT RELAY A thermal overload ambient compensated relay senses continuous motor current the clutch slips for any reason before stroke completion the overload relay is designed to remove power from the motor and clutch via the reversing contactor approximately 2 minutes after the start of the switching cycle overload relay heater can be sized to increase or decrease the approximate 2 min trip time Once the overload relay has actuated it will recycle in approximately 3 minutes The overload can be set for either automatic or manual operation In automatic operation the overload relay will automatically reset itself in manual operation the relay must be reset manually 4 6 TRAILING OPERATION e Trailing a switch equipped with a YM 4 machine merely reverses the mechanism In doing so the toggle spring is driven over dead center by the main crank Depending upon the control scheme used power may or may not be admitted to the electric motor Regardless of whether power is admitted the toggle spring force at First opposes the initial shift of the switch points the same as at an ordinary spring switch but unlike action at the latter the force required to throw the switch decreases as the switch points approach mid stroke During the last half of the s

35. anually operates the points the same as electrically by rotating the main shaft But during the hand throw operation only the gearbox is driven The motor is disconnected from the drive train due to the electro magnetic clutch This clutch is only energized engaged when the motor is energized The cutout switch will break the circuit to the motor reversing contactor preventing the motor from being energized When the switch points are trailed the operating rod rotates the main crank thus compressing the toggle spring to mid stroke and then allows the toggle spring to complete the operation 3 2 MANUAL OPERATION To operate the YM 4 manually follow this procedure 1 Remove vadlock from foot pedal latch 2 Depress foot pedal to unlatch the hand throw lever 3 Raise hand throw lever and complete the movement to Operate the switch Note that slightly beyond mid stroke the spring toggle action becomes operative to complete the stroke 4 Rotate lever counterclockwise and engage lever into latch stand and secure with lock The electric motor does not function during manual operation And during electric operation the hand throw lever does not go through the cycle The hand throw lever must be in its latch with the foot pedal closed during trailing operation si see paragraph 4 6 6231 p 12 UNION SWITCH amp SIGNAL b SECTION IV OPERATING PRINCIPLES 4 1 GENERAL The switch points are either thro

41. essed and the toggle mechanism is rotated to dead center As the machine continues the toggle mechanism is driven past center where upon the spring force assists the motor in completing the stroke Since the holding force of the spring is equal to that used at spring switches the motor is turned off and the clutch disengaged at the end of the stroke clutch is engaged only while throwing the switch by power 4 3 MANUAL HAND LEVER OPERATION See Figure 4 1 Removal of the padlock from the foot pedal latch and subsequent foot depression of the latch will unlatch the hand throw lever A plunger is directly connected to this latch which will through a limit switch interrupt the electrical circuit to the motor reversing contactor and open a circuit to inform the controller that the Switch machine is in manual mode of operation An external interlocking lever prevents accidental closure of the latch while the hand throw lever is out of the lever stand When the hand throw lever is removed from its stand the cam surface on the lever hub forces the interlocking lever in a clockwise direction thus not allowing the latch stand to be closed 6231 13 UNION SWITCH 8 SIGNAL Disengagement Feature of the Hand Throw Lever 1 Figure 4 6231 p 14 UNION SWITCH amp SIGNAL gt The hand throw lever rotates the main crank through bevel gears Use of a disengagement collar on the main shaft permits the machine

44. nts of the motor Motor oiling is only required once every 5 to 10 years 5 Lubricating the switch machine at periodic intervals is essential The frequency of lubrication should be determined by experience and specific applications and amount of operations Minimum lubrication should occur not less than once every 6 months more frequent might be necessary in specific applications Refer to paragraph 2 6 and Figure 2 4 6231 p 17 gt UNION SWITCH amp SIGNAL SECTION VI SHOP MAINTENANCE 6 1 GENERAL Shop maintenance consists of restoring a damaged switch machine to an operable state This is accomplished by repairing and or replacing damaged parts Refer to the parts list for ordering information and the lowest replaceable unit The exploded view in the parts list section will aid in disassembling and reassembling the switch machine 6 2 BEVELED GEAR WEAR PATTERN g Mark the teeth of the two beveled gears of the crank assembly with a suitable marking compound Throw the switch machine a few times Check the contact a pattern as shown in Figure 6 1 Gears are cut with a contact pattern about half the length of the tooth the location slightly favoring the toe end of the tooth Under load the pattern will shift somewhat toward the heel of the tooth and will thus become more central Under no circumstances must the pattern be concent rated on the ends of the teeth Tf an adjustment is needed the crank assembly Item 1

49. sition shown in Figure 4 1 c Now stud D is in the front track of the shaft collar and in position to rotate the main shaft hand throw shaft when the lever is returned to the latch staud The clockwise stroke of the lever is um by the engagement of the flat surface of the cam with stud D Figure 4 1 c In returning the hand throw lever to the latch stand the operation is similar to the clockwise stroke in that again at slightly beyond mid stroke the toggle spring through its action on the main crank completes the motion of the switch points and the rotation of the main shaft As the hand throw lever is returned to the latch stand cam B on the lever hub engages with stud D Figure 4 1 d forcing the lever back into its original position on the shaft with stud D Figure 4 1 4 in the rear track of the shaft collar This allows the interlocking lever to rotate counter clockwise to close the latch stand and allow tue machine to return to power operation 4 4 HANDLEVER CUTOUT DEVICE The handlever cutout switch COS is opened when the padlock is removed from the handlever locking device and the device is pulled out to clear the handlever This switch COS will break the electrical circuit thus preventing the motor reversing contactor to energize This switch also supplies indication through an open circuit that the machine is in the manual mode of operation The handlever cutout switch can be locked in the open position

52. to complete its stroke after the toggle spring goes over dead center without reaction on the hand throw lever The hand throw lever does not move during power operation of the switch although the main shaft does rotate Figure 4 1 illustrates the disengagement feature of the hand throw lever With the hand throw lever in the latch stand the stud D in the lever hub is positioned in the rear track of the main shaft hand throw shaft collar P Figure 4 1 a shows the stud D in this position and the hand throw snaft in the position that corresponds with the switch operating rod in its out position near switch point open During operation of the hand throw lever Figure 4 1 a and b lever stud D engages the collar P rotating the main shaft hand throw shaft clockwise At slightly beyond mid stroke however the toggle action becomes effective in completing the switch stroke Tnrough the crank and bevel gear arrangement the main shaft hand throw shaft is thereby rotated the remainder of the stoke by the spring force with no reaction on the lever It should be noted that while the lever stud D is still in the rear track of the collar P Figure 4 1 b the hand throw lever cau be returned to the latch stand without further operating the hand throw lever However continuation of the lever stroke clockwise from the position shown in b engages cam on the lever hub with the shifting stud C forcing the hand throw lever out into the out po
53. troke the toggle spring assists the shift to point closure CAUTION The YM 4 switch machine is designed to operate in 2 seconds Therefore the trailing speeds should not force the machine to throw in less than 2 seconds 5 MPH Trailing speeds in excess of this time will produce abnormally high forces within the machine thus decreasing the life of the machine To avoid personal injury or damage to the machine the hand throw lever must be in its latch with the foot pedal closed during trailing operation 6231 p 16 4 UNION SWITCH 8 SIGNAL gt FIELD MAINTENANCE 5 1 GENERAL This section outlines recommended procedures for periodic inspection and maintenance of the YM 4 switch machine WARNING Remove all operating power at the nearest local break point to avoid personal injury 1 Connection to the switch points including the holding force of switch rod should be checked for proper adjustment Refer to paragraph 2 4 2 Check to insure all bolts are tight inside the switch machine i e 8 bolts holding plates for main crank 2 bolts for toggle spring 4 bolts for hand lever support 4 bolts for gear box 1 cotter pin for toggle spring 3 Periodically check the electrical and control adjustments paragraph 2 5 and hand lever cutout switch paragraph 2 3 for proper operation in accordance with instructions 4 No maintenance be performed on the internal compone
54. wn electrically refer to para 4 2 or manually refer to 4 3 points are held in position 600 in toggle spring mounted on the main crank which is compressed 1 2 3 inches NOTE clutch is deenergized disengaged when the motor is deenerqized to facilitate trailing and hand operation The toggle spring maintains a minimum holding force to the closed points of 1 000 pounds switch throw is adjustable from 3 1 2 with basket to a full 6 inches Operating time is approximately 2 seconds Motor control and switch indication are obtained from contacts operated by cams the main crank and are directly associated with the switch position I The following paragraphs provide brief operating principles of the YM 4 Switch Machine This information may be helpful in troubleshooting and maintaining the Switch machine 4 2 SWITCH OPERATING MECHANISM See Figure 1 1 The electric motor controlled by an electromagnetic reversing contactor drives the gear box through an electromagnetic clutch An output gear in the gear box meshes with the spur gear on the main shaft assembly rotating the main shaft 1800 Through set of bevel gears the main shaft drives the main crank rotating the main crank 909 operating rod which is connected to the eyebolt on the main crank is then driven a predetermined distance During the first half 45 of the switch operating stroke the toggle spring is compr
